About Holy Cross Catholic School

Founded in 1948, Holy Cross Catholic School has established a tradition of educational excellence in a Christ-centered environment. Our school serves students from pre-kindergarten through eighth grade, providing a comprehensive education that develops the whole child intellectually, spiritually, and socially.

We believe that every child is a unique gift from God, created with special talents and purpose. Our dedicated faculty and staff are committed to helping each student reach their full potential while fostering a deep love for learning and a commitment to their faith. With small class sizes and a supportive community, we create an environment where students flourish.

Academic Excellence

Holy Cross Catholic School provides a rigorous academic curriculum that meets and exceeds state and archdiocesan standards while integrating Catholic teaching across all subjects. Our educational approach focuses on developing critical thinking skills, creativity, and a lifelong love for learning.

Curriculum Highlights

Core Subjects

Comprehensive instruction in mathematics, science, language arts, social studies, and religion through technology-enhanced teaching methods.

STEM Program

Hands-on science experiments, coding classes, robotics teams, and annual science fair that sparks curiosity and innovation.

Arts Integration

Visual arts, music education, band programs, and drama productions that cultivate creativity and self-expression.

Language Development

Spanish language instruction beginning in kindergarten, with opportunities for advanced language study in junior high.

Learning Support

We recognize that students have diverse learning needs and styles. Our Resource Program provides assistance for students who need additional support, while our Advanced Learning Program challenges gifted learners with enrichment activities and accelerated coursework.

Faith Formation

At Holy Cross Catholic School, faith formation is at the heart of everything we do. We believe spiritual development is as essential as academic achievement, creating numerous opportunities for students to grow in their relationship with God.

Spiritual Life

  • Daily prayer opening and closing each school day
  • Weekly Mass and monthly opportunities for Adoration
  • Comprehensive religion curriculum for all grades
  • Sacramental preparation for First Reconciliation, First Communion, and Confirmation
  • Seasonal celebrations for Advent, Christmas, Lent, and Easter
  • Annual retreat experiences for middle school students

Service to Others

Our commitment to service goes beyond the classroom. Students at all grade levels participate in age-appropriate outreach projects that benefit our local and global communities. These include:

  • Monthly food collections for local shelters and food pantries
  • Regular visits to elderly residents at nursing homes
  • Environmental stewardship projects and recycling initiatives
  • Support for underfunded schools through book drives and resource sharing
  • Christmas gift program for families in need
  • Partnership with international mission efforts

Student Activities

Holy Cross Catholic School offers a rich array of extracurricular activities that complement our academic program and help students develop talents, build friendships, and discover new interests.

Athletics

Our competitive sports program includes soccer, basketball, volleyball, cross country, track and field, and cheerleading. Teams focus on skill development, sportsmanship, and character while teaching the value of teamwork and perseverance.

Clubs & Organizations

Student Council, National Junior Honor Society, Chess Club, Robotics Team, Choir, Band, Drama Club, Yearbook Committee, Art Club, and Green Team provide opportunities for leadership and interest exploration.

Enrichment Programs

After-school art classes, science clubs, tutoring programs, summer academic camps, and educational field trips that extend learning beyond the classroom walls.

Special Events & Traditions

Our school calendar is filled with beloved traditions that build community and create lasting memories. These include the Fall Festival, Christmas Pageant, Catholic Schools Week celebrations, International Day, Science Fair, May Crowning, Field Day, and eighth grade graduation ceremonies.

Admissions

Holy Cross Catholic School welcomes students of all faiths who seek an excellent education in a values-based environment. Our admissions process is designed to ensure a good fit between the student, family, and school.

Application Process

  1. Schedule a Visit: Schedule a campus tour or attend one of our open house events
  2. Complete Application: Fill out the online application form and submit required documents
  3. Submit Documentation: Provide birth certificate, immunization records, and previous school transcripts
  4. Family Interview: Participate in a family meeting with the school principal
  5. Student Assessment: Complete placement assessments when appropriate for grade level
  6. Acceptance Notification: Receive admissions decision within two weeks of completing the process

Tuition & Financial Aid

Holy Cross Catholic School is committed to making Catholic education accessible to families. We offer variety of payment plans including monthly, semester, and annual options. Financial aid is available for qualifying families through our tuition assistance program and the Diocesan Scholarship Fund.
